


The site produces passive income because it ranks organically in Google for many popular buyer keywords. Any time someone makes a purchase through a link on the Lucie’s List website or newsletter, they make a commission for the referral. This website generates passive income by referring mothers to relevant products and services that they will be buying anyway-things like strollers, diapers, and high chairs.

Some of these posts are product reviews that link directly to Amazon where people can make a purchase. They have a large blog where they provide insight and helpful tips for mothers bringing up their babies. The site offers personalized newsletters based on the mother’s stage of pregnancy by asking for the baby’s due date. For example, Lucie’s List is an affiliate site that helps moms survive pregnancy, childbirth, and parenthood in general. This is a website that focuses on a specific topic and generates an income from referring visitors to related products and services.
